Worldwide Flight Services bought for USD 2.1bn

The Singapore-based catering and gateway services provider SATS has bought Worldwide Flight Services from the US private equity firm Cerberus Capital for USD 2.1bn.

Worldwide Flight Services is the world’s largest air cargo handler with operations in 160 airports in 20 different countries. Worldwide Flight Services also provides ground handling services and technical support to airlines.

In cooperation with the international law firm Latham & Watkins, Accura has assisted SATS in respect of the Danish part of the transaction. Denmark is one of Worldwide Flight Services’ key markets.
